Echarts.js空气质量三维数据可视化监控系统源码

版权申诉
5星 · 超过95%的资源 7 下载量 98 浏览量 更新于2024-11-03 4 收藏 22.34MB ZIP 举报
资源摘要信息:"基于Echarts.js的空气质量三维数据可视化监控系统源码" 知识点: 1. Echarts.js基础 Echarts.js是一个使用JavaScript编写的开源可视化库,它为开发者提供了丰富的图表类型和数据可视化的能力。Echarts集成了大量的数据展示形式,包括折线图、柱状图、饼图、散点图、热力图等多种图表,可以广泛应用于各种网页的数据显示。 2. 空气质量监测 空气质量监测是环境保护和健康生活中的重要组成部分,涉及到从各监测点收集的数据,这些数据包括但不限于PM2.5、PM10、NO2、SO2、CO、O3等污染物的浓度以及温度、湿度等环境参数。监测系统的目的在于收集、分析和展示这些数据,为公众和决策者提供有价值的信息。 3. 三维数据可视化 三维数据可视化在处理具有空间属性的数据方面具有独特的优势。在空气质量监测中,通过三维可视化技术可以更直观地展示不同区域的污染情况、风向风速的影响,甚至是污染随时间的变化趋势,这有助于用户更直观地理解复杂的数据信息。 4. JavaScript与前端开发 JavaScript是Web开发中最核心的技术之一,它负责网页的动态效果和行为控制。前端开发需要使用HTML、CSS和JavaScript来构建用户界面和交互功能。Echarts.js作为JavaScript的一个库,可以很容易地与前端技术集成,实现数据可视化功能。 5. ECMAScript ECMAScript是一种标准化的脚本编程语言,通常简称为ES,JavaScript是基于它的实现之一。ES规范定义了语言的语法和基本对象,随着ECMAScript版本的更新,JavaScript也随之引入了如箭头函数、模块、异步函数等新特性,提高了代码的简洁性和开发效率。 6. 源码分析 对于本压缩包内的文件"master",这是指主分支或主版本控制目录。源码文件通常会包含完整的项目结构,包括源代码、资源文件、构建脚本以及可能的配置文件。在"master"目录中,我们可能会看到src目录用于存放JavaScript源文件,assets目录存放静态资源如图片和样式文件,以及可能的dist目录用于存放编译后的文件。 7. 系统设计与架构 该监控系统的设计涉及前端用户界面设计、数据处理逻辑以及与后端数据接口的交互。系统可能采用了模块化的架构方式,将功能划分成不同的模块以降低复杂度,提高可维护性和可扩展性。 8. 监控系统实现 实际的监控系统实现需要考虑数据的实时获取、处理和展示。这可能涉及到数据库的使用、后端API的设计,以及前端对数据的读取、处理和通过Echarts.js进行可视化展示。 9. 交互式体验设计 一个好的监控系统不仅要有丰富的数据展示,还要提供良好的用户体验。这包括交互式图表的实现,允许用户通过点击、缩放等操作来获取更多详细信息,甚至支持定制化视图和报告。 10. 数据安全性与隐私保护 在处理空气质量监测数据时,需要遵守相关的数据保护法规,确保用户数据的安全和隐私得到保护。这不仅要求系统具有可靠的数据加密和传输安全措施,还要有合理的数据访问控制机制。 总结,该压缩包"毕业设计:基于Echarts.js的空气质量三维数据可视化监控系统源码.zip"包含了构建一个全面的空气质量监测系统所需的所有关键组件。从基础的Echarts.js图表库到复杂的前端设计和用户体验,再到后端数据处理和安全性的考量,本项目为学习和实践现代前端开发、数据可视化和互联网应用架构提供了一个综合性的案例。